The picture is not sharp.  | �The state of the broadcast may also be bad.  | |
The picture moves. | �Make sure the antenna is facing the right direction.  | |
  | �Make sure the outside antenna is not disconnected.  | |
  | 
  | |
The picture is doubled or  | �Make sure the antenna is facing the right direction.  | |
tripled. | �There may be reflected electric waves from mountains or buildings.  | |
  | �There may be interference from automobiles, trains, high voltage  | |
The picture is spotted. | lines, neon lights, etc.  | |
  | �There may be interference between the antenna cable and power  | |
  | cable. Try positioning them further apart.  | |
  | 
  | |
There are stripes on the | �Is the unit receiving interference from other devices?  | |
Transmission antennas of radio broadcasting stations and  | ||
screen or colors fade. | ||
transmission antennas of amateur radios and cellular phones  | ||
  | ||
  | may also cause interference.  | |
  | �Use the unit as far apart as possible from devices that may cause  | |
  | possible interference.  | |
